What Are Date Snickers?
Date Snickers are a simple, homemade candy bar alternative. They cleverly mimic the flavor and texture profile of a traditional Snickers bar by using a Medjool date as the base. The date is split open, filled with peanut butter, topped with peanuts, and then generously coated in melted chocolate. A final sprinkle of flaky sea salt ties all the flavors together, creating a perfect blend of sweet, salty, and nutty in every single bite.

The 4 Simple Ingredients You’ll Need
The beauty of this recipe lies in its simplicity. You only need a few core ingredients to create these amazing treats. Quality matters here, so choose the best you can find!

Medjool Dates
These are the star of the show. Medjool dates are large, soft, and have a rich caramel-like flavor that makes them the perfect vessel for our fillings. Look for plump, slightly wrinkled dates in the produce section.
Peanut Butter
Creamy, natural peanut butter works best. Look for one with just peanuts and salt as the ingredients for the purest flavor and best texture.
Roasted Peanuts
For that essential Snickers crunch! Using roasted and salted peanuts adds another layer of flavor that perfectly complements the sweet dates and rich chocolate.
Dark Chocolate
A good quality dark chocolate (60-70% cacao) provides a beautiful contrast to the sweetness of the dates. You can use chocolate chips or a chopped chocolate bar.
How to Make Date Snickers: A Step-by-Step Guide
Making your own healthy candy bars is easier than you think. Follow these simple steps for perfect results every time.
- Prep the Dates: Using a small knife, make a slit lengthwise down the center of each Medjool date. Be careful not to cut all the way through. Gently open the date and remove the pit. Arrange the pitted dates, cut-side up, on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per.
- Fill with Peanut Butter: Spoon about one teaspoon of creamy peanut butter into the cavity of each date.
- Add the Peanuts: Press a few roasted peanuts into the peanut butter. Don’t be shy here; the more crunch, the better!
- Melt the Chocolate: In a microwave-safe bowl, melt the dark chocolate chips in 30-second intervals, stirring in between, until smooth. You can also use a double boiler.
- Coat in Chocolate: Dip each stuffed date into the melted chocolate, using a fork to turn it and ensure it’s fully coated. Lift the date out with the fork and tap it on the side of the bowl to let any excess chocolate drip off.
- Chill and Set: Place the chocolate-coated dates back on the parchment-lined baking sheet. While the chocolate is still wet, sprinkle a little flaky sea salt on top. Refrigerate for at least 30 minutes, or until the chocolate is completely firm.

Pro Tips for Perfect Date Snickers
Want to take your Date Snickers Recipe to the next level? Follow these simple tips from a seasoned culinary guide.
- Choose Plump Dates: The softer and more caramel-like your Medjool dates, the better the final texture will be. Avoid dry or hard dates.
- Don’t Overheat Chocolate: When melting your chocolate, be patient. Overheating can cause it to seize and become grainy. Slow and steady wins the race.
- Use Flaky Sea Salt: This isn’t just for looks! Flaky sea salt provides a delightful crunch and a burst of flavor that balances the sweetness perfectly.
Fun Variations to Try
While the classic combination is fantastic, this recipe is a great base for creativity. Try some of these fun and delicious variations!
Nut and Seed Butters
Not a fan of peanut butter? No problem! Almond butter, cashew butter, or even sunflower seed butter for a nut-free option are all fantastic substitutes.
Different Nuts and Toppings

Storage and Freezing Instructions
These Date Snickers store beautifully, making them an ideal make-ahead snack.
- Refrigerator: Store your finished Date Snickers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to two weeks. The chocolate will stay crisp and the filling will remain perfect.
- Freezer: For longer storage, place them in a freezer-safe bag or container. They will keep for up to 3 months. You can enjoy them straight from the freezer for a firmer, chewier treat!
